The knob skirt or grommet on your range goes around the knob, forming a buffer between it and the range surface. If your knob skirt is damaged, you should consider replacing it. This product is approximately 2 inches in diameter. This part is made of black plastic, and is sold individually. Many of our customers have described this repair as very easy. To complete the repair, simply remove the burner knob and the old knob skirt, replace it with the new knob skirt and re-attach the burner knob. The product contains four locking tabs that should snap into place easily.

This kit contains 4 grate feet for a range. These are the feet to fit your burner grates so the burner will not scratch your cooktop. The are black in color and made of rubber. These feet are fitted with a specific fire-resistant adhesive. If necessary, be sure to order adhesive separately. Be sure your burners are off and have cooled down to the touch before replacing these parts.

This spark ignition switch and harness assembly is designed to restore reliable ignition performance in select cooktops and ranges. It includes five integrated ignition switches and a connected wire harness, replacing the original unit to resolve issues such as burners failing to ignite, erratic flame behavior, or unresponsive controls. Built to Whirlpool’s OEM standards, this part ensures proper electrical connections and safe operation. Installation should be performed with the appliance disconnected from power and gas supply.

REPLACING burner head and ignitor
9 of 13 people found this instruction helpful.
  • Charles from ATLANTA, GA
  • Very Difficult
  • 1- 2 hours
  • Pliers, Screw drivers
Remove the screw on the front of each side, also there are two screws holding the burner controls. Remove the burner knobs. There are two screws holding the burner head to the top of the burner panel, looking down on the burner head, these will not come out easily. Here's where the drill comes in. Drill the two screws head off, there are two gas line connections that must be removed, be careful not to twist the gas line. Remove the burner head and replace with the new one. When replacing the burner head, screw the gas line to the burner head first, then to the main gas control.
